180 degree rule!!

There is a rule about 'crossing the line' which is about shooting consequtive shots from alternate sides. Through watching some youtube videos such as:

In film making terms, the 180 degree rule is extremely important in providing continuity. When filming you must ensure the characters stay on the correct side and must have the same left/right.

Another aspect of the rule is that the nearer the 180 degree axis is to the camera, the closer the audience feel to a character and the POV for the audience is the same as the characters.
